Browsing. I've mentioned in my Nokia N900 review that it had the best web browser on a mobile device. I still believe it holds that title, but that doesn't mean the browser on the Nexus One sucks. There's no flash support, but the YouTube player works well and offer better video quality than the N900 embedded flash videos. One thing I really like about the Nexus One is portrait browsing. No matter how much you zoom in via multitouch pinch-to-zoom, the text can wrap around the screen so you're not required to scroll left and right again and again to read text.

The web browser bundled with the Nokia is perfectly adequate and quite fast - but Opera is faster! Opera for the Nokia smartphone makes the very most of whatever internet connection you currently have to hand, whether it's WiFi or a mobile broadband connection. Opera makes browsers for a whole variety of platforms, including desktops. On each of them, it is ridiculously fast and renders web pages absolutely beautifully. If you browse the web a lot, I wholeheartedly recommend the use of Opera on the Nokia.

Some may well argue that a smartphone as potent the N900 is useless unless of course devoid of a robust working technique that is definitely simple to use and flexible enough to employ it how you like. The N900 does not disappoint in this particular location as the telephone makes use of Nokia's Maemo 5 OS, nearly a full-fledged desktop like you'd find on the personal computer.
